
It looks like Radiohead are teasing something to do with their Kid A and Amnesiac albums
Radiohead have shared a cryptic post that sees someone trying to combine their Kid A and Amnesiac albums.
Although Radiohead haven't shared any details alongside the 31-second clip that sees someone trying to put their Kid A and Amnesiac albums together with tape, it seems that the band might be teasing a double anniversary release, as Kid A turned 20 last year, and Amnesiac reached its 20th anniversary in May this year.

The new teaser comes after Radiohead contributed a test pressing of Kid A to the online raffle for Gig Buddies in June, organised by IDLES' bassist Adam 'Dev' Devonshire.
